BillSplitReceipt: Smart Group Expense Auditor

Automatically detects itemization errors and dishonest splits when friends share meal/bar receipts, preventing payment disputes before they happen.

Key insight: People will gladly pay for trust-building tools that let them call out unfair splits algorithmically instead of being the villain who questions their friend's math.

The Problem

When groups split bills, someone inevitably gets the math wrong, forgets to include tax/tip, or deliberately obscures costs. Everyone pulls out their phones arguing about who owes what, and no tool actually validates if the proposed split is mathematically honest or flags suspicious patterns like someone always ordering expensive items but splitting evenly.

Target Audience

20-35 year olds who regularly split bills at restaurants/bars/trips, roommates splitting household expenses, travel groups splitting Airbnb costs

Why Now?

Claude Vision makes receipt parsing viable for solo builders; group travel and shared living post-pandemic created tension around fairness; Venmo lacks dispute resolution

What's Missing

Existing apps assume people input splits honestly and just track who paid whom. No app validates receipts against proposed splits or flags patterns (like one person always ordering $40 steaks on a $20/person split).
